> And oops ... math was never my strong suit. Change that to:
>
> One Parent - You are 1/2
> One Grandparent - You are 1/4
> One Great-grandparent - You are 1/8
> One 2G-grandparent - You are 1/16
> One 3G-grandparent - You are 1/32
> One 4G-grandparent - You are 1/64
